TALLOWETH-18

Description

Talloweth-18 is a versatile emulsifying and conditioning agent commonly used in skincare and personal care formulations. This synthetic ingredient is derived from tallow, a rendered form of animal fat, which undergoes ethoxylation to produce a non-ionic surfactant. The "18" in its name refers to the average number of ethylene oxide units added during the ethoxylation process.

As an emulsifier, Talloweth-18 helps stabilize oil-in-water emulsions, allowing for the creation of smooth, consistent creams and lotions. Its ability to reduce surface tension between oil and water phases contributes to improved texture and spreadability of products. In skincare formulations, Talloweth-18 acts as a mild cleansing agent and helps enhance the penetration of other active ingredients.

This ingredient also exhibits conditioning properties, making it beneficial in hair care products. It can help reduce static electricity, improve manageability, and impart a soft, smooth feel to hair strands. Talloweth-18 is generally well-tolerated by most skin types and is considered safe for use in cosmetic products when used at appropriate concentrations.
